Can't connect database anymore

8 posts / 0 new
Last post
oh1mrr
Can't connect database anymore

Hi

Using Fedora 17 and so far cqrlog been working ok. I think some time ago, got updates into Mysql. Now can't connect anymore into database.
Symptoms started, I could type only one qso and save it, after that could not type more. I unchecked "automode" from qsowindow and restarted
cqrlog, now I get: Error during connection database: Server connect failed.
Next: Cannot focus a disabled or invisible window. Then normal press ok to ignore ...etc.
What might have happened?

mysqld.service - MySQL database server
Loaded: loaded (/usr/lib/systemd/system/mysqld.service; enabled)
Active: active (running) since Thu, 26 Jul 2012 09:47:02 +0300; 16min ago
Process: 4238 ExecStartPost=/usr/libexec/mysqld-wait-ready $MAINPID (code=exited, status=0/SUCCESS)
Process: 4220 ExecStartPre=/usr/libexec/mysqld-prepare-db-dir (code=exited, status=0/SUCCESS)
Main PID: 4237 (mysqld_safe)
CGroup: name=systemd:/system/mysqld.service
├ 4237 /bin/sh /usr/bin/mysqld_safe --basedir=/usr
└ 4381 /usr/libexec/mysqld --basedir=/usr --datadir=/var/lib/mysql --plugin-dir=/usr/lib/m...

Also did database repair, it was ok....

Any ideas?

oh1mrr
database

Ok, my bad, again, hi.
Database is ok, I did mistake there, playing with my.cnf....
But, mystery is, why I can type only one qso into qsowindow, when typed and choose foinstance mode, I can't save qso with enter, have to use mouse and after that, I can't type anything with keyboard. It has worked like charm earlier... Must be something to do with Fedoras update, but where to look?
Cqrlog version 1.4.1

<p>Jarmo</p>

ok2cqr
ok2cqr's picture
Re: database

Hi Jarmo,

I'm sorry I have no idea what could be worng. I don't have Fedora on my computer. Maybe you could try to replace my.cnf from the instalation archive.

73 Petr

oh1mrr
Re: re

Hi

I have checked something, but not found any helpfull. But in database error log I have found:

120726 10:26:02 InnoDB: Starting shutdown...
120726 10:26:03 InnoDB: Shutdown completed; log sequence number 1595705
120726 10:26:03 [Note] /usr/libexec/mysqld: Shutdown complete

120726 10:26:03 mysqld_safe mysqld from pid file /home/oh1mrr/.config/cqrlog/database//oh1mrr.ampr.org.pid ended
120726 13:32:25 mysqld_safe Starting mysqld daemon with databases from /home/oh1mrr/.config/cqrlog/database/
120726 13:32:25 [Note] Plugin 'FEDERATED' is disabled.
120726 13:32:25 InnoDB: The InnoDB memory heap is disabled
120726 13:32:25 InnoDB: Mutexes and rw_locks use GCC atomic builtins
120726 13:32:25 InnoDB: Compressed tables use zlib 1.2.5
120726 13:32:25 InnoDB: Using Linux native AIO
120726 13:32:25 InnoDB: Initializing buffer pool, size = 128.0M
120726 13:32:25 InnoDB: Completed initialization of buffer pool
120726 13:32:25 InnoDB: highest supported file format is Barracuda.
120726 13:32:26 InnoDB: Waiting for the background threads to start
120726 13:32:27 InnoDB: 1.1.8 started; log sequence number 1595705
120726 13:32:27 [Note] Server hostname (bind-address): '0.0.0.0'; port: 64000
120726 13:32:27 [Note] - '0.0.0.0' resolves to '0.0.0.0';
120726 13:32:27 [Note] Server socket created on IP: '0.0.0.0'.
120726 13:32:27 [Warning] Can't open and lock time zone table: Table 'mysql.time_zone_leap_second' doesn't exist
trying to live without them
120726 13:32:27 [ERROR] Can't open and lock privilege tables: Table 'mysql.servers' doesn't exist
120726 13:32:27 [ERROR] Native table 'performance_schema'.'events_waits_current'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'events_waits_history'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'events_waits_history_long'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'setup_consumers'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'setup_instruments'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'setup_timers'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'performance_timers'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'threads'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'events_waits_summary_by_thread_by_event_name' has the
w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'events_waits_summary_by_instance' has the wrong struct
ure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'events_waits_summary_global_by_event_name' has the wro
ng struct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'file_summary_by_event_name'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'file_summary_by_instance'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'mutex_instances'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'rwlock_instances'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'cond_instances' has the wrong structure
120726 13:32:27 [ERROR] Native table 'performance_schema'.'file_instances' has the wrong structure
120726 13:32:27 [Note] /usr/libexec/mysqld: ready for connections.
Version: '5.5.25a' socket: '/home/oh1mrr/.config/cqrlog/database/sock' port: 64000 MySQL Community Server (GPL
)

If this says something to you Gurus

<p>Jarmo</p>

ok2cqr
ok2cqr's picture
Re: database

120726 13:32:27 [Note] /usr/libexec/mysqld: ready for connections.

So it seems that mysql is ready and waiting for connection. What CQRLOG writes after this?

oh1mrr
Database

Hi
There is all, what's in err log after.
Version: '5.5.25a' socket: '/home/oh1mrr/.config/cqrlog/database/sock' port: 64000 MySQL Community Server (GPL
)
Note, that Now i can get cqrlog running, but there is that typing problem.
I can type one qso and save it, after that, can't type anything into qsowindow. Here's output from console...

[oh1mrr@oh1mrr .ssh]$ cqrlog
Loading libssl: /usr/lib/libssl.so
Loading libcrypto: /usr/lib/libcrypto.so.10
Loading libmysqlclient: /usr/lib/mysql/libmysqlclient.so
Loaded 54653 LoTW users
Loaded 63616 eQSL users
*
User home directory: /home/oh1mrr/
Program home directory: /home/oh1mrr/.config/cqrlog/
Data directory: /home/oh1mrr/.config/cqrlog/database/
Memebers directory: /usr/share/cqrlog/members/
ZIP code directory: /usr/share/cqrlog/zipcodes/
Binary dir: /usr/bin/
Share dir: /usr/share/cqrlog/
*
/usr/bin/mysqld_safe --defaults-file=/home/oh1mrr/.config/cqrlog/database/my.cnf --default-storage-engine=MyISAM --datadir=/home/oh1mrr/.config/cqrlog/database/ --socket=/home/oh1mrr/.config/cqrlog/database/sock --skip-grant-tables --port=64000 --key_buffer_size=32M --key_buffer_size=4096K
120727 08:24:52 mysqld_safe Logging to '/home/oh1mrr/.config/cqrlog/database//oh1mrr.ampr.org.err'.
120727 08:24:52 mysqld_safe Starting mysqld daemon with databases from /home/oh1mrr/.config/cqrlog/database/
select * from tables where table_schema = 'cqrlog_common'

SELECT log_nr,log_name FROM cqrlog_common.log_list order by log_nr

use cqrlog003

use cqrlog003

SELECT * FROM cqrlog_config

select * from db_version

SELECT * FROM cqrlog_common.dxcc_ref ORDER BY ADIF

SELECT * FROM cqrlog_common.dxcc_ref ORDER BY ADIF

huu1
huu2
In create
All objects created
huu3
huu4

Settings:
-----------------------------------------------------
RigCtldPath:/usr/bin/rigctld
RigCtldArgs:-m %m -r %r -t %t
RunRigCtld: FALSE
RigDevice:
RigCtldPort:4532
RigCtldHost:localhost
RigPoll: 500
RigSendCWR: FALSE
RigId: 1

rigctld started!
Result0:N
Result1:Y
Result2:Y
Connected to localhost:4532
Loading window size a position (height|width|top|left):651|807|309|15
Section:frmDXCluster
Loading window size a position (frmDXCluster) (height|width|top|left):282|806|0|15
CW init
SunDelta: 3.000200000000000000E+00
SELECT * FROM profiles WHERE visible > 0 ORDER BY nr

SELECT * FROM profiles WHERE visible > 0 ORDER BY nr

select * from view_cqrlog_main_by_qsodate where qsodate >= '2012-07-22' order by qsodate,time_on

LoadForm: frmNewQSO
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: id_cqrlog_main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: qsodate Width: 90
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: time_on Width: 63
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: time_off Width: 72
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: callsign Width: 180
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: freq Width: 90
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: mode Width: 72
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: rst_s Width: 180
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: rst_r Width: 180
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: name Width: 360
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: qth Width: 540
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: qsl_s Width: 45
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: qsl_r Width: 45
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: qsl_via Width: 270
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: iota Width: 54
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: pwr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: itu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: waz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: loc Width: 54
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: my_loc Width: 54
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: county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: award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: remarks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: band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: dxcc_ref Width: 144
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: qso_dxcc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: profile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: idcall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: state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: lotw_qslsdate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: lotw_qslrdate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: lotw_qsls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: lotw_qslr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: cont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: qsls_date Width: 90
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: qslr_date Width: 90
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: club_nr1 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: club_nr2 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: club_nr3 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: club_nr4 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: club_nr5 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: eqsl_qsl_sent Width: 117
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: eqsl_qslsdate Width: 117
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: eqsl_qsl_rcvd Width: 117
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: eqsl_qslrdate Width: 117
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: qslr Width: 0
Loading: Section: frmNewQSO_dbgrdQSOBefore Ident: country Width: 900
2012-07-27 05:25:42
DBPing - select * from cqrlog003.db_version

DBPing - select * from cqrlog003.db_version

<p>Jarmo</p>

oh1mrr
database

Hi Petr

Now I have tested 1.5.0 version and it behaves same as 1.4.1. I.E, if I type call into qsowindow and select freq. with mouse, my keyboard becomes useles, have to save qso with mouse. I did install cqrlog into another comp with F17 and everything works fine. Only difference between these two comps is keyboard/mouse. There, where I have troubles, I have wireless usb and in another I have ps/2 keyb and usb mouse. Have to test, if the failure is in wireless usb system, so it becomes maybe kernell issue, because F17 got update for kernell at the same time with Mysql. After this update all troubles started. We'll see...

Second, why I get that Msql table errors, what showed earlier. I have examined Mysql and I can see those both tables there...

<p>Jarmo</p>

oh1mrr
Reply

Can't find reason why I can't type after changhing frequecy. version is now 1.5.1. I use KDE in all comps and this is only one, where this occurs. I have done pure installation of cqrlog, does not help. I started KDE newly, I have tried other keyboards and mice, still writing hangs after choosing other freq. from dropdown... Mucho annoying, hi.

Sure, this is something to do with this computer, so I keep on testing...

<p>Jarmo</p>